Nails for a fence
I have a fence with 1/2” dog eared pickets nailed to 2x4 rails. Can somebody please tell me what nails will hold the pickets on for good? This is getting ridiculous.

Stainless screws or those ringed nails. But make sure they are galvanized or they’ll rust thru in a heartbeat. I built a fence around my first house. 281 linear feet and I wish I’d have used screws v nails.

Quick easy and good… Galvanized ring shank nails with my cordless Milwaukee nail gun. Three nails per crossmember, Pow pow pow!

Stainless screws probably even better. Probably much more expensive and hard to find around here with a square or star head.

The regular coated decking screws from the big box stores suck in my experience and will rust pretty quick.
